Fibromyalgia stands as a persistent ailment characterized by widespread pain across the body, which patients often describe as a continuous, dull soreness lasting three months or more. This discomfort is usually experienced on both sides of the body and both above and below the waist. In addition to physical discomfort, individuals with fibromyalgia typically struggle with significant fatigue, feeling exhausted despite obtaining ample sleep. They may also deal with cognitive disruptions, frequently referred to as “fibro fog,” that impair their focus, attention, and mental processing capabilities. While the precise origins of fibromyalgia remain elusive, current research suggests that a blend of genetic makeup, environmental exposures, and psychological elements plays a crucial role in altering the brain and nervous system’s pain perception mechanisms.

Understanding Fibromyalgia
Definition and Symptoms
Fibromyalgia is identified as a persistent, long-lasting condition predominantly characterized by extensive pain in the musculoskeletal system, along with fatigue, disruptions in sleep patterns, memory problems, and fluctuations in mood. This condition is thought to heighten sensations of pain due to abnormalities in how the brain processes pain signals. The intensity of fibromyalgia symptoms can vary and often occurs alongside other medical issues, such as irritable bowel syndrome, migraine headaches, and disorders affecting the temporomandibular joint. Typical symptoms consist of sensitive areas on the body that are painful to touch, a steady, dull pain persisting for at least three months, and cognitive impairments that hinder the ability to concentrate, focus, and execute mental tasks.

The Prevalence of Fibromyalgia Globally
The incidence of fibromyalgia around the world shows significant variability, with current estimates indicating that it affects between 2% to 8% of people worldwide. This discrepancy in prevalence can largely be traced back to variances in diagnostic standards, awareness levels, and the availability of healthcare services in different areas. The condition is notably more common in women, who are up to twice as likely as men to receive a fibromyalgia diagnosis. While the exact reasons for this gender imbalance remain somewhat unclear, they are thought to encompass a mix of genetic, psychological, and societal influences. Typically, fibromyalgia affects individuals in their middle years, though it can also present in both younger and older age groups. In spite of its broad reach, fibromyalgia frequently goes unrecognized and poorly managed, highlighting the critical need for enhanced screening and diagnostic practices worldwide.

Impact on Quality of Life
Fibromyalgia profoundly disrupts the lives of those it affects, making everyday tasks, employment, and social interactions challenging due to chronic pain and fatigue. Individuals often experience a sense of isolation, stemming from others’ misunderstanding of the severity of their condition. The erratic nature of symptom flare-ups further complicates the ability to plan or engage in various activities, adding stress to their lives. The cognitive impairments associated with fibromyalgia, commonly known as “fibro fog,” hinder work performance and personal relationships, leading to frustration and a diminished sense of self-worth. These challenges collectively heighten the likelihood of developing mental health issues like depression and anxiety, highlighting the necessity for inclusive treatment plans that tackle both the physical symptoms and psychological toll of the condition.
The Enigma of Causes and Triggers
Current Theories on the Causes of Fibromyalgia
Current hypotheses regarding the origins of fibromyalgia point to a sophisticated interaction among genetic, environmental, and psychological elements. It is posited that genetic variations could render an individual more vulnerable to fibromyalgia, though a definitive genetic marker has yet to be pinpointed. Environmental factors such as physical or emotional distress, infections, or significant stress are believed to trigger the condition in those who have a genetic predisposition. Furthermore, there is a theory that irregularities in the way the brain interprets pain signals are instrumental in the disease’s development. This potential malfunction in the central nervous system may intensify the perception of pain, resulting in the persistent discomfort associated with fibromyalgia. Despite significant progress in our understanding, the precise cause of fibromyalgia remains unclear, emphasizing the imperative for ongoing investigation into the intricate nature of this ailment.

Potential Triggers and Risk Factors
Understanding the potential triggers and risk factors for fibromyalgia is crucial in both preventing its onset and managing existing conditions. Risk factors include gender, as women are diagnosed with fibromyalgia more often than men, possibly due to differences in how pain is processed and reported. Age also plays a role, with the condition most commonly developing during middle age, although it can occur at any age. A family history of fibromyalgia may increase one’s risk, suggesting a genetic component to the condition. Additionally, individuals who suffer from other rheumatic diseases, such as rheumatoid arthritis or lupus, are at a higher risk of developing fibromyalgia.
Triggers for fibromyalgia can vary widely among individuals but frequently include physical or emotional trauma. An accident or injury can lead to fibromyalgia development, as can significant psychological stress or trauma. Other potential triggers might involve infections that alter the immune system’s functioning, though a direct link to fibromyalgia onset is still under research. While these factors can increase the risk or trigger the condition, it’s important to note that many people with fibromyalgia may not have a clear trigger, highlighting the condition’s complex nature.

The Role of Genetics and Environment
The interplay between genetics and environment plays a substantial role in the development of fibromyalgia, suggesting that both innate and external factors contribute to the condition’s onset. Research indicates that fibromyalgia is somewhat familial, hinting at a genetic predisposition. Individuals with close relatives diagnosed with fibromyalgia are more likely to develop the condition themselves, demonstrating a hereditary component. On the environmental side, prolonged exposure to stress, both physical and psychological, as well as certain lifestyle choices and infections, may act as catalysts for fibromyalgia in genetically predisposed individuals. This dual influence underlines the complexity of fibromyalgia, necessitating a multifaceted approach to treatment and prevention that considers both genetic and environmental factors.

Diagnosis Challenges
The Complexity of Diagnosing Fibromyalgia
Fibromyalgia is notoriously difficult to diagnose. This challenge stems from the condition’s nonspecific symptoms that overlap with numerous other ailments, making it a diagnosis of exclusion. There is no universal, definitive test for fibromyalgia; doctors must rely on patient-reported pain patterns, fatigue levels, and other subjective symptoms. The American College of Rheumatology provides criteria, including widespread pain lasting more than three months and a certain number of tender points on the body, but these guidelines require significant clinical judgment and can vary between physicians. This complexity often results in patients undergoing a lengthy and frustrating diagnostic process, sometimes taking years to receive a proper diagnosis.

Criteria for Diagnosis
The American College of Rheumatology (ACR) criteria for the diagnosis of fibromyalgia has evolved over time, aiming to simplify the process and make it more consistent across medical practices. Initially, the criteria focused on the presence of widespread pain in all four quadrants of the body for at least three months, along with pain in at least 11 of 18 specified tender points upon physical examination. However, recognizing the limitations and variability in tender point examinations, the ACR updated its criteria in 2010 and later, including the widespread pain index (WPI) and symptom severity (SS) scale. The WPI evaluates the number of areas in which the patient has felt pain in the last week, while the SS scale assesses the severity of symptoms such as fatigue, waking unrefreshed, and cognitive symptoms, along with the extent of somatic symptoms in general. No lab tests or imaging studies are definitive for fibromyalgia, but they may be used to rule out other conditions. This adaptive approach acknowledges the subjective nature of the disorder and strives for a balance between patient-reported outcomes and clinical judgment, marking a significant step towards recognizing and validating the experiences of those living with fibromyalgia.

Common Misdiagnoses and Why They Happen
Fibromyalgia’s complex symptomatology often mirrors that of other conditions, leading to common misdiagnoses such as rheumatoid arthritis, lupus, and multiple sclerosis. These misdiagnoses occur due to the overlapping presentation of chronic pain, fatigue, and other systemic symptoms. The interchangeable nature of these symptoms makes it challenging for healthcare professionals to distinguish fibromyalgia without a thorough patient history and exclusion of other potential causes. Additionally, the lack of specific diagnostic tests for fibromyalgia compels physicians to rely heavily on symptom-based criteria, further complicating the diagnosis process. Consequently, patients may undergo unnecessary treatments for conditions they do not have, delaying the correct diagnosis and management of fibromyalgia. This situation underscores the necessity for enhanced awareness and understanding of fibromyalgia among healthcare providers.
Treatment and Management
Overview of Current Treatments Available
The management of fibromyalgia requires a multidisciplinary approach, focusing on symptom relief and improvement in the quality of life. The most commonly employed treatments include medication, physical therapy, and lifestyle changes. Medications such as pain relievers, antidepressants, and anticonvulsants are prescribed to alleviate pain, improve sleep, and reduce fatigue. Physical therapy aims to strengthen the body and reduce pain through exercises tailored to the patient’s capabilities. Additionally, lifestyle modifications, including stress management techniques, regular exercise, and healthy eating habits, play a crucial role in managing symptoms. Cognitive-behavioral therapy (CBT) is also recommended to help patients cope with the condition by changing how they perceive pain. Despite the absence of a cure, these treatments can significantly reduce the impact of symptoms on a patient’s life, highlighting the importance of a personalized treatment plan.

Medications, Physical Therapy, and Alternative Therapies
In the realm of fibromyalgia treatment, medications play a pivotal role in managing the myriad of symptoms associated with this condition. Commonly prescribed medications include FDA-approved drugs such as pregabalin, duloxetine, and milnacipran. These pharmaceuticals primarily target neuropathic pain and depression, which are hallmark symptoms of fibromyalgia. Physical therapy is another essential component of an effective fibromyalgia management plan. A personalized physical therapy program can help improve overall physical function, reduce pain, and ameliorate fatigue through targeted exercises and patient education.
Beyond traditional medicine and physical therapy, alternative therapies have gained popularity among fibromyalgia patients seeking holistic approaches to symptom management. Techniques such as acupuncture, yoga, and massage therapy are increasingly embraced for their potential to relieve pain, enhance relaxation, and improve sleep quality. While evidence supporting the efficacy of these therapies varies, many patients report significant improvements in their symptoms and overall quality of life. Importantly, the choice of treatment should be tailored to each individual’s specific needs, symptoms, and circumstances, and always discussed with a healthcare professional.

The Importance of a Support System
The Importance of a Support System cannot be overstated in managing a chronic condition like fibromyalgia. Having a strong network of friends, family, and healthcare professionals provides much-needed emotional and practical support. This network can offer encouragement, help with daily tasks when symptoms flare, and act as a sounding board for discussing treatment options and coping strategies. Support groups, whether online or in-person, also play a critical role by connecting individuals with fibromyalgia. These groups provide a platform to share experiences, advice, and empathy, helping members to feel understood and less isolated in their struggles. Engaging with a supportive community can significantly impact a person’s mental health, resilience, and overall well-being.
